The jackal-headed god Anubis is one of the most famous and fascinating deities in Egyptian mythology. He was the first lord of the underworld, the conductor of souls, and the god of death. Anubis played several critical roles in ancient Egypt, evolving over time as Osiris took his place as ruler over the underworld. However, Anubis has always personified justice and respect for the dead - a key feature of ancient Egypt and its people.
